Position Summary

The Client Executive (CE) partners with clients and Producers to develop and execute comprehensive employee benefits strategies. This role is responsible for managing a book of business, leading implementation efforts, and overseeing all aspects of ongoing client service.

The CE serves as a strategic advisor to clients while leading the service team to ensure high‑quality delivery across plan design, financial analysis, compliance guidance, and program management. This role also plays a key part in driving client retention, identifying growth opportunities, and strengthening long‑term relationships.

Key Responsibilities
Client Relationship & Strategic Advisory
  • Serve as the primary point of contact and subject matter expert for clients
  • Provide guidance on:
    • Plan design and eligibility
    • Coverage and contractual issues
    • Compliance and government reporting requirements
  • Deliver ongoing insights related to:
    • Market trends
    • Legislative updates
    • Benefits strategy
  • Build strong client relationships and identify opportunities for growth and retention
Renewal Strategy & Financial Analysis
  • Analyze client data including census, claims experience, and plan performance
  • Conduct market comparisons and evaluate renewal options
  • Develop and present strategic recommendations to client stakeholders
  • Negotiate premium rates, plan terms, and commissions on behalf of clients
  • Model plan alternatives and provide financial analysis aligned with client goals
Marketing & Carrier Management
  • Lead the marketing process and carrier/vendor negotiations
  • Obtain and evaluate carrier proposals and quotes
  • Develop proposals, presentations, and deliverables for clients
  • Partner with Producers on new business opportunities and client meetings
Client Service & Operations
  • Oversee ongoing client service delivery and support
  • Manage employee communication strategies and open enrollment processes
  • Ensure accurate and timely documentation in agency management systems
  • Delegate and monitor administrative work for accuracy and completion
Team Leadership & Development
  • Lead and support Client Managers, Account Managers, and administrative staff
  • Delegate work effectively and ensure quality across deliverables
  • Set priorities and manage workflows for both self and support team
  • Provide mentorship, guidance, and performance oversight
Business Development
  • Support Producers in new business development efforts
  • Participate in client meetings, presentations, and proposal development
  • Identify and pursue opportunities within existing book of business
Key Competencies
  • Deep knowledge of employee benefits products and services
  • Strong financial and analytical skills, including underwriting and modeling
  • Working knowledge of compliance:
    • HIPAA, ERISA, ACA, COBRA
  • Strong project management and organizational skills
  • Ability to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ills
  • Advanced proficiency in Microsoft Office (Excel, PowerPoint, Word, Outlook)
  • Experience with agency management systems
Qualifications
  • Bachelor’s degree preferred (or equivalent experience)
  • 4+ years of experience in employee benefits:
    • Account Manager or Account Executive within a brokerage or consulting firm
    • Or comparable experience with a medical carrier
  • Demonstrated ability to:
    • Analyze data and financial information
    • Interpret benefits plans and policies
    • Present recommendations to clients
  • Strong interpersonal skills with ability to handle sensitive and confidential information
  • Ability to thrive in a fast‑paced, team-oriented environment
Licenses & Certifications
  • Active Life & Health insurance license required
  • Advanced designations preferred (CEBS, GBA, PHR, CLU)
  • Valid driver’s license
